Parents, We have a large amount of students out sick. If your child has fever, muscle/ body aches, vomiting, diarrhea, cough or congestion please keep them home. They must be 24 hours fever free without medication to return to school. If returning with a cough, they will need to wear a mask. Please contact Nurse Angela with any questions.

MCS Families: During the period of Sept. 6-16, 2022, MCS will be administering a survey to students, teachers, and families. The WE SUPPORT Survey is designed to inform schools and districts about expectations and perceptions the community has about student learning. The survey is structured around three main areas: ā€¢ Rigor ā€¢ Relevance ā€¢ Relationships To take the survey, parents/guardians do the following: ā€¢ Go to www.wesurvey.org ā€¢ Enter the case sensitive password that is unique to your childā€™s school (copy > paste works best): CMC11MG ā€¢When all questions have been answered, click Submit for your responses to be recorded. Thank you in advance for completing this survey by Sept. 16, 2022. You need to complete one for each school in which your children are enrolled, using the code for that building above. The insight you provide will be valuable in our ongoing efforts to improve student achievement. WE SUPPORT survey takes 10-15 minutes to complete. Your responses are anonymous, so please answer all questions honestly. Please try to provide your perceptions and expectations of your childā€™s school or district overall. Thank you.
